adsorbowalny
Polish
Etymology
From adsorbować + -alny. First attested in 1933.[1]
Pronunciation
- IPA(key): /at.sɔr.bɔˈval.nɨ/
- Rhymes: -alnɨ
- Syllabification: ad‧sor‧bo‧wal‧ny
